At least eight individuals have been killed in Lebanon’s southern city of Tyre on Tuesday, Al Jazeera reported, after the Israeli military for the first time warned the entire city to evacuate ahead of strikes. “Enemy warplanes launched a heavy strike on Tyre,” the state-run National News Agency said. An AFP correspondent in the city had earlier seen remaining residents fleeing and heavy traffic heading north.
